Cheers, Ralph > > allan > > On Sun, Jan 21, 2024 at 2:34 PM Ralph Little <[email protected]> wrote: > > Hi, > So it looks like we will do a 1.3.0 release. > I propose a fairly quick timeline since there isn't a lot of > critical stuff waiting to go in it. The only thing that I am aware > of is the longstanding problem for macOS USB support and I think > we have a partial solution for that which should push them on. > > Allan did the release last time, and perhaps I can go through the > process this time so that I am familiar. Are you OK with that Allan? > > 1) Code freeze: 1 week from now (28th January), I will create a > release branch and MRs targeted for the release should target that > branch. Anything else not intended for the release can still > target master. I will send out an email asking for translations > after regenerating po files. During this time, we will not > normally accept functional enhancements but exceptions will be > considered in an emergency or if it is very safe. > > 2) Release: 2 weeks later (11th February) we will cut the release. > I will also do a PPA release for our Ubuntu users. > > Cheers, > Ralph > > > > -- > "well, I stand up next to a mountain- and I chop it down with the edge > of my hand"
